2025-09-04drm/i915: use REG_BIT on FW_BLC_SELF_* macrosLuca Coelho1-3/+3
Use REG_BIT() instead of open coding the shift in the FW_BLC_SELF_* macro definitions to avoid potentially typing them as 'int'. For example, this happens when we pass them to _MASKED_BIT_ENABLE(), because of the typeof() construct there. When we pass 1 << 15 (the FW_BLC_SELF_EN macro), we get typeof(1 << 15), which is 'int'. Then the value becomes negative (-2147450880) and we try to assign it to a 'u32'. In practice this is not a problem though, because when we try to assign -2147450880 to the u32, that becomes 0x80008000, which was the intended result. 2025-09-04Revert "drm/nouveau: Remove waitque for sched teardown"Philipp Stanner5-44/+24
This reverts: commit bead88002227 ("drm/nouveau: Remove waitque for sched teardown") commit 5f46f5c7af8c ("drm/nouveau: Add new callback for scheduler teardown") from the drm/sched teardown leak fix series: https://lore.kernel.org/dri-devel/20250710125412.128476-2-phasta@kernel.org/ The aforementioned series removed a blocking waitqueue from nouveau_sched_fini(). It was mistakenly assumed that this waitqueue only prevents jobs from leaking, which the series fixed. The waitqueue, however, also guarantees that all VM_BIND related jobs are finished in order, cleaning up mappings in the GPU's MMU. These jobs must be executed sequentially. Without the waitqueue, this is no longer guaranteed, because entity and scheduler teardown can race with each other. Revert all patches related to the waitqueue removal. 2025-09-03drm: panel-backlight-quirks: Add brightness mask quirkAntheas Kapenekakis3-0/+48
Certain OLED devices malfunction on specific brightness levels. Specifically, when DP_SOURCE_BACKLIGHT_LEVEL is written to with the first byte being 0x00 and sometimes 0x01, the panel forcibly turns off until the device sleeps again. Below are some examples. This was found by iterating over brighness ranges while printing DP_SOURCE_BACKLIGHT_LEVEL. It was found that the screen would malfunction on specific values, and some of them were collected. Therefore, introduce a quirk where the minor byte of brightness is OR'd with 0x03 to avoid the range of invalid values. This quirk was tested by removing the workarounds and iterating from 0 to 50_000 value ranges with a cadence of 0.2s/it. The range of the panel is 1000...400_000, so the values were slightly interpolated during testing. 2025-09-03drm/msm/dpu: decide right side per last bitJun Nie1-3/+2
Currently, only one pair of mixers is supported, so a non-zero counter value is sufficient to identify the correct mixer within that pair. However, future implementations may involve multiple mixer pairs. With the current implementation, all mixers within the second pair would be incorrectly selected as right mixer. To correctly select the mixer within a pair, test the least significant bit of the counter. If the least significant bit is not set, select the mixer as left one; otherwise, select the mixer as right one for all pairs. 2025-09-03drm/rockchip: dsi: switch to FIELD_PREP_WM16* macrosNicolas Frattaroli1-74/+68
The era of hand-rolled HIWORD_UPDATE macros is over, at least for those drivers that use constant masks. Remove this driver's HIWORD_UPDATE macro, and replace instances of it with either FIELD_PREP_WM16 or FIELD_PREP_WM16_CONST, depending on whether they're in an initializer. This gives us better error checking, which already saved me some trouble during this refactor. The driver's HIWORD_UPDATE macro doesn't shift up the value, but expects a pre-shifted value. Meanwhile, FIELD_PREP_WM16 and FIELD_PREP_WM16_CONST will shift the value for us, based on the given mask. So a few things that used to be a HIWORD_UPDATE(VERY_LONG_FOO, VERY_LONG_FOO) are now a somewhat more pleasant FIELD_PREP_WM16(VERY_LONG_FOO, 1). There are some non-trivial refactors here. A few literals needed a UL suffix added to stop them from unintentionally overflowing as a signed long. To make sure all of these cases are caught, and not just the ones where the FIELD_PREP_WM16* macros use such a value as a mask, just mark every literal that's used as a mask as unsigned. Non-contiguous masks also have to be split into multiple FIELD_PREP_WM16* instances, as the macro's checks and shifting logic rely on contiguous masks. This is compile-tested only.
